Chincoteague Oyster Festival Details
The Chincoteague Oyster Festival marks the opening of oyster season and promotes the local seafood industry. The storied event showcases oysters, “raw, steamed, fritters, and single fried; clam fritters, clam chowder, shrimp cocktail, salad bar, hot dogs, hush puppies, and boardwalk fries.” (SOURCE)
Tickets are $55/each (kids 5 and under are free) and includes beverages and all you can eat seafood.
Please note that there is no guarantee of food being available until 4:00 p.m. so show up early and eat fast! Alcoholic beverages are available at the cash bar.
This event is supported by local businesses with nearly 50 sponsors from the Chincoteague Bay area. The gates open at 10:00 a.m. and the festival ends at 4:00 p.m.
The Chincoteague Oyster Festival takes place at Tom’s Cove Park located at 8128 Beebe Road, Chincoteague, Virginia.
In addition to the great food and location, there will be live music from the fan favorite “Island Boy” music group. They have been featured at the festival for 25 years! “An Extravaganza Raffle is held with the winner receiving t-shirts, tickets, lodging, gift certificates for meals, and much more for the following year’s festival. A favorite at the festival is the “Best Place/Space Award” which is given to the best decorated area. There will also be a variety of souvenirs available for purchase.” (SOURCE)
